IOT in Press and Stamping processes - Inteliiot

 

Press and stamping processes are manufacturing processes used to shape and form metal sheets or parts using a press or stamping machine. In these processes, a metal sheet or coil is fed into the machine, and a die (or set of dies) is used to shape or cut the metal into the desired shape or form.

The press or stamping machine applies force to the metal, which causes it to deform and take the shape of the die. The dies are typically made of hardened steel and can be customized to produce a wide variety of shapes and forms.

There are several types of press and stamping processes, including:

Blanking: A process where a flat piece of metal is cut into a specific shape, such as a circle or rectangle.

Punching: A process where a hole or other shape is punched out of a metal sheet or part.

Drawing: A process where a metal sheet or part is pulled through a die to create a cylindrical or other complex shape.

Leveraging IOT for Business Intelligence in Manufacturing - Inteliiot

 

Business intelligence (BI) refers to the technologies, processes, and practices that organisations use to collect, integrate, analyse, and present data in order to make better-informed business decisions. BI helps organisations gain insights into their internal, and external trends, which can then be used to identify opportunities, optimise performance, and drive growth.

The goal of business intelligence is to provide decision-makers with the information and insights they need to make more informed and strategic decisions, ultimately leading to improved business performance and competitiveness.

Manufacturing Intelligence (MI) is a specific application of BI to the manufacturing industry. In other words, MI is a subset of BI that is focused on collecting and analysing data generated by manufacturing operations. BI encompasses a wide range of activities, including data mining, data warehousing, data analysis, reporting, and visualisation.

How Does Condition Monitoring Help in Maximizing Asset Utilization? - Inteliiot

 

How Does Condition Monitoring Help in Maximizing Asset Utilization?

Condition monitoring is the process of continuously checking on the health of an asset or system to find any early indications of deterioration or malfunction. It can assist in spotting potential issues before they become serious and lead to downtime or failure by routinely gathering and analyzing data on the condition of an asset.

Making the most of an asset’s capacity, lifespan, and availability, when needed, are all part of maximizing asset utilization.

Condition monitoring techniques are used on a variety of equipment, including rotating machinery, auxiliary systems, and parts such as compressors, pumps, motors, and presses.

Traditional condition monitoring was primarily based on vibration analysis, but more modern, inventive techniques use sensors to measure various parameters in real time and can send an alert when a change is detected.

Digitization in Metal Forming Industry - Inteliiot

 

Digitization in Metal Forming Industry - Inteliiot

The Metal forming industry is a complex industry that involves the manufacturing of metal products using various forming techniques, such as forging, rolling, extrusion, and stamping. To monitor the productivity of assets in this industry, some key performance indicators (KPIs) that can be useful include:

Production efficiency: This KPI measures the efficiency of the production process in terms of output per unit of time. It can be calculated by dividing the total output by the total hours worked.

Downtime: This KPI measures the amount of time that production equipment is unavailable due to breakdowns, maintenance, or other issues. Reducing downtime can improve productivity and profitability.

Cycle time: This KPI measures the time it takes for a product to go through the entire manufacturing process, from raw materials to finished product. Shorter cycle times can increase production capacity and efficiency.
